Transaction 52146258bfa5f100859ab75506c5c51b2fc36853c6f1e5ef69346555ebd1d930

1 Input
2 Outputs
  • 52146258bfa5f100859ab75506c5c51b2fc36853c6f1e5ef69346555ebd1d930:0
  • value  20527
    address  3JrYW8QEF42xF4TfLNaUDDdwLXhhXF5Tm3
  • 52146258bfa5f100859ab75506c5c51b2fc36853c6f1e5ef69346555ebd1d930:1
  • value  83144
    address  bc1qca9u7rak7wwwem6ytsfgvh524e5k890xz99375